• 1400/05/09

تفاوت دستور elif و if :

سلام ممنون از آموزش خوبتون 

ببخشید من فعلا تا ویدئوی دستورات شرطی رفتم و نمیدونم چرا مثلا نمیگیم 

 

 

if userrank==1
   print ("you got goden medal")
if userank ==2 
   print("you got silver medal")

کلا مزایای این دوتا نسبت به هم چیه

  • 1400/05/09
  • ساعت 23:10

سلام. اگر ما elif بزاریم اگر شرط اصلی درست بود دیگر این چک نمیشود و همین باعث می شود عملکرد برنامه بهتر شود ولی اگر if بزاریم حتی اگر شرط اول درست بود این شرط دوم هم چک میشود


  • 1400/05/10
  • ساعت 11:21

ممنون


  • 1400/05/10
  • ساعت 14:52

خواهش میکنم


logo-enamadlogo-samandehi